What is a data center sales engineer?

Data Center Sales Engineers are professionals who combine technical expertise with sales skills to help clients design, implement, and optimize data center solutions. They work closely with both customers and internal sales teams to understand business needs and recommend appropriate hardware, software, and infrastructure products. Their role often involves presenting technical information, conducting site assessments, and ensuring that data center solutions align with clients' goals. They also provide post-sales support and help resolve technical issues as needed. This position requires strong knowledge of data center technologies, excellent communication skills, and the ability to translate complex technical concepts for non-technical stakeholders.

How do data center sales engineers collaborate with technical and sales teams to deliver tailored solutions for clients?

Data Center Sales Engineers often act as a crucial bridge between technical experts and sales professionals. They work closely with sales teams to understand client requirements and translate those needs into technical specifications, often participating in client meetings to answer technical questions. Additionally, they collaborate with engineering and operations teams to design and propose customized data center solutions, ensuring that both technical feasibility and business goals are met. This cross-functional environment offers valuable opportunities to develop both technical expertise and client-facing skills, which can support future career advancement within the organization.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a data center sales engineer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Data Center Sales Engineer, you need a strong understanding of data center infrastructure, networking, and IT solutions, often supported by a relevant degree and industry certifications such as Cisco CCNA or CompTIA Server+. Familiarity with CRM systems, data center management tools, and technical sales platforms is typically required. Excellent interpersonal communication, problem-solving abilities, and the capacity to translate complex technical concepts for clients are crucial soft skills. These competencies ensure effective client engagement, tailored solution delivery, and successful sales outcomes in a competitive technology market.

The Position:

The Getac Video & Compute Sales Engineer is responsible for technical engagement across the entire pre-sales and post-sales lifecycle for Getac’s rugged computing products, in-car video systems, body-worn video solutions, and supporting backend infrastructure. This includes running customer trials, validating solution performance, and supporting deployments to ensure a successful technical outcome.

This role serves as the primary technical advisor to Regional Sales Managers (RSMs), customers, and partners. The Sales Engineer conducts product demonstrations, leads technical discovery, executes trials, provides solution recommendations, and delivers post-sales troubleshooting across both Compute and Video technologies. The ideal candidate is comfortable in customer-facing environments, confident with hands-on technical work, and able to translate complex requirements into practical solutions.

Essential Job Duties:

• Prepare and deliver product demonstrations for Compute and Video solutions, both onsite and remote.
• Run and manage customer trials, including setup, configuration, field testing, data collection, and follow-up reporting.
• Represent Getac at customer meetings, trials, trade shows, conferences, and industry events.
• Maintain accurate project updates, trial documentation, and technical activities within Salesforce and FTIE.
• Support technical sections of RFQs/RFPs by providing accurate, solution-specific responses.
• Travel throughout the assigned region and across the U.S.; international travel as required.
• Communicate technical findings clearly to overseas engineering teams and internal R&D.
• Manage escalations, investigate issues, and coordinate custom solution requests for Compute and Video products.
• Own all technical responsibilities for assigned customer accounts during evaluations, trials, deployments, and post-sales support.
• Troubleshoot computer hardware, video systems, backend servers, firmware, WLAN/WWAN offload, and data workflows.
• Gather customer requirements and translate them into clear engineering and product requests.
• Understand needs across the Public Safety vertical and communicate field trends to Product Management and R&D.
• Prioritize workload across multiple RSMs and customers based on urgency, scope, and business impact.
• Must be a U.S. Citizen or Naturalized Citizen for secure site access.
